#85b574 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#85b574 is composed of 52.2% red, 71%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.9%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 104.3 degrees, a saturation of 30.5% and a lightness of 58.2%. #85b574 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#0b6b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#85b574

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f5f9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#85b574

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919c8d is the less saturated color, while #62ff2a is the most saturated one.
